Seugin and Benn got 7 points in the 6 games. And make over $19M.
JG and SM, 6 points, and make just over $12M.
Flames played the right style to shut down Dallas, and it worked, certainly defensively. Colorado doesn’t have that discipline that the Flames did in structure and execution in their own end.
Game 1 solid all around, refs gave Dallas some gifts in Game 2, a stifling performance in Game 3 which frustrated Dallas as it would most teams, as did game 4 which Dallas was fortunate to tie up late if being honest. Game 5 Dallas got an extra point shot through as the difference and Game 6 had the Flames in good position until it slid downhill a bit with some cheapo point goals, then Ward pushes it off a cliff suddenly by ignoring his timeout with a demoralizing goalie pull and move to a backup who clearly is in no mental of physical state to play a elimination game, and threw away the game in the following 7 minutes.
